WEZI (102.9 FM, "Easy 102.9") is a commercial radio station licensed to Jacksonville, Florida, United States, featuring a mainstream adult contemporary format. It is owned by Cox Media Group with studios on Central Parkway in Jacksonville's Southside district.
The transmitter is off Hogan Road in the Arlington neighborhood. WEZI's signal stretches from the Georgia coast to south of St. Augustine to Gainesville to the southwest.
